New to acupuncture?
If you’ve never had acupuncture before, you don’t need to know exactly which category you fit into. During your first visit, we’ll:
- Talk through your health history, symptoms, and goals
- Take your pulse and look at your tongue (traditional diagnostic tools)
- Explain how acupuncture may help in your specific case
- Create a plan that fits your schedule, budget, and priorities
Most patients feel deeply relaxed during treatment and leave feeling calmer and lighter, even after the first session.
